HP PSC 1110 Specifications

General IconGeneral
Print Speed (Black)Up to 12 ppm
Print Speed (Color)Up to 10 ppm
Print Resolution (Black)Up to 1200 x 1200 dpi
Scanner TypeFlatbed
FunctionsPrint, Scan, Copy
Copy Speed (Black)Up to 12 ppm
Copy Speed (Color)Up to 10 ppm
Copy ResolutionUp to 600 x 600 dpi
Paper Handling InputUp to 100 sheets
Paper Handling Output50 sheets
Media Types SupportedPlain paper, Envelopes, Labels, Transparencies, Cards
ConnectivityUSB
Operating System SupportWindows, Mac
Ink Cartridges1 black, 1 color
Print Resolution (Color)Up to 4800 x 1200 dpi

Summary

Getting Started

Poster Orientation

Ensure you are using the correct side of the poster for Windows setup instructions.

Setup Prerequisites

Follow steps sequentially and connect the USB cable only when instructed.

System Requirements

Consult your product box for exact contents and system requirements.

Step 1: Turn Your PC On

Power On and Prepare Desktop

Turn on your PC and wait for the Windows desktop to appear.

Close Open Programs

Close all running applications, including antivirus software.

Step 2: Install Software First

Insert Software CD

Insert the HP PSC software CD into the computer's drive.

Follow Onscreen Instructions

Follow the software installation prompts displayed on the screen.

Delay USB Connection

Do not connect the USB cable until the software prompts you.

Manual CD Launch

If CD auto-play fails, manually run setup.exe from the CD.

Step 3: Attach Front Panel Overlay

Prepare Printer Access

Lower input tray and cartridge access door, remove packaging, then close access door.

Remove Overlay

Peel the front panel overlay from its backing material.

Position and Attach Overlay

Align the overlay with the recessed area and press firmly into place.

Step 4: Load Plain White Paper

Insert Paper

Load a sheet of plain white paper into the printer's input tray.

Step 5: Connect Cables

Connect USB and Power

Connect the USB cable and power cord as instructed by the software.

USB Connection Warning

Connect USB only when prompted and avoid hubs or keyboards.

Step 6: Turn On HP PSC

Power On Indicator

Turn on the HP PSC; the power light will turn green.

Step 7: Insert Print Cartridges

Prepare Cartridge Access

Open the print cartridge access door and wait for the carriage to center.

Remove Cartridge Tape

Remove tape using the pull-tab, do not touch contacts or re-tape.

Insert Black Cartridge

Slide the black cartridge into the right slot of the carriage until it snaps.

Insert Color Cartridge

Repeat insertion process for the color cartridge, ensuring both are secure.

Alignment Page Generation

Close the door; an alignment page will print for the next step.

Step 8: Align Print Cartridges

Prepare Alignment Scan

Place the alignment page face down in the scanner bed's front left corner.

Initiate Alignment

Close the lid and press the Scan button to start alignment.

Alignment Completion

Alignment is complete when the ON light stops blinking; discard the page.

Step 9: Finish Software Setup

Verify Setup Success

Confirm success via the green checkmark screen or consult Readme for errors.

Step 10: Try the HP PSC

Launch HP Director

You are ready to use the HP PSC; double-click the HP Director icon to begin.
